Skip to content
This repository
Newer
Older
100644 78 lines (36 sloc) 2.833 kb
ff8c11cf »
2010-04-17 releasing version 1.1, see wiki and changelog for details
1 1.1.0 (April 17, 2010)
69f7a659 »
2010-04-15 support additional arguments to can? which get passed to the block - …
2
f1ba76b6 »
2010-04-17 supporting arrays, ranges, and nested hashes in ability conditions
3 * Supporting arrays, ranges, and nested hashes in ability conditions
4
f4669634 »
2010-04-16 allow access to classes when using hash conditions since you'll gener…
5 * Removing "unauthorized!" method in favor of "authorize!" in controllers
8903feee »
2010-04-16 removing unauthorized! in favor of authorize! and including more info…
6
7 * Adding action, subject and default_message abilities to AccessDenied exception - see issue #40
8
ef5900c5 »
2010-04-15 adding caching to current_ability class method, if you're overriding …
9 * Adding caching to current_ability controller method, if you're overriding this be sure to add caching too.
10
240c2810 »
2010-04-15 renaming ActiveRecordAdditions#can method to accessible_by since it f…
11 * Adding "accessible_by" method to Active Record for fetching records matching a specific ability
3c68a911 »
2010-04-15 adding can method to Active Record for fetching records matching a sp…
12
baeef0b9 »
2010-04-15 adding conditions behavior to Ability#can and fetch with Ability#cond…
13 * Adding conditions behavior to Ability#can and fetch with Ability#conditions - see issue #53
14
23a5888f »
2010-04-15 renaming :class option to :resource for load_and_authorize_resource w…
15 * Renaming :class option to :resource for load_and_authorize_resource which now supports a symbol for non models - see issue #45
16
17 * Properly handle Admin::AbilitiesController in params[:controller] - see issue #46
18
19 * Adding be_able_to RSpec matcher (thanks dchelimsky), requires Ruby 1.8.7 or higher - see issue #54
6e1e96c8 »
2010-04-15 allow additional arguments for be_able_to matcher, this requires Ruby…
20
69f7a659 »
2010-04-15 support additional arguments to can? which get passed to the block - …
21 * Support additional arguments to can? which get passed to the block - see issue #48
22
23
3b9cdce0 »
2009-12-30 releasing v1.0.2
24 1.0.2 (Dec 30, 2009)
25
7d3b4cdb »
2009-12-30 Adding clear_aliased_actions to Ability which removes previously defi…
26 * Adding clear_aliased_actions to Ability which removes previously defined actions including defaults - see issue #20
27
f99d5060 »
2009-12-30 Append aliased actions (don't overwrite them) - closes #20
28 * Append aliased actions (don't overwrite them) - see issue #20
29
ef22de68 »
2009-12-15 adding custom message argument to unauthorized! method - closes #18
30 * Adding custom message argument to unauthorized! method (thanks tjwallace) - see issue #18
31
32
f919ac53 »
2009-12-14 releasing gem v1.0.1
33 1.0.1 (Dec 14, 2009)
34
021f33c9 »
2009-12-14 Adding :class option to load_resource so one can customize which clas…
35 * Adding :class option to load_resource so one can customize which class to use for the model - see issue #17
36
e9f01300 »
2009-12-14 Don't fetch parent of nested resource if *_id parameter is missing so…
37 * Don't fetch parent of nested resource if *_id parameter is missing so it works with shallow nested routes - see issue #14
38
39
f7480d1f »
2009-12-13 releasing gem v1.0.0 (backwards incompatible, see changelog)
40 1.0.0 (Dec 13, 2009)
41
ffa677b2 »
2009-12-13 Don't set resource instance variable if it has been set already - clo…
42 * Don't set resource instance variable if it has been set already - see issue #13
43
a75aee75 »
2009-12-13 Allowing :nested option to accept an array for deep nesting
44 * Allowing :nested option to accept an array for deep nesting
45
cd217eb9 »
2009-12-13 adding :nested option for load_resource - closes #10
46 * Adding :nested option to load resource method - see issue #10
47
94e031bf »
2009-12-13 Pass :only and :except options to before filters for load/authorize r…
48 * Pass :only and :except options to before filters for load/authorize resource methods.
49
63634b4f »
2009-12-13 Adding :collection and :new options to load_resource method so we can…
50 * Adding :collection and :new options to load_resource method so we can specify behavior of additional actions if needed.
51
a5f98824 »
2009-12-13 turning load and authorize resource methods into class methods which …
52 * BACKWARDS INCOMPATIBLE: turning load and authorize resource methods into class methods which set up the before filter so they can accept additional arguments.
53
f7480d1f »
2009-12-13 releasing gem v1.0.0 (backwards incompatible, see changelog)
54
43947c89 »
2009-11-26 releasing gem v0.2.1
55 0.2.1 (Nov 26, 2009)
56
57 * many internal refactorings - see issues #11 and #12
58
d4405e60 »
2009-11-25 adding cannot method to define which abilities cannot be done - closes
59 * adding "cannot" method to define which abilities cannot be done - see issue #7
60
e6036550 »
2009-11-25 support custom objects (usually symbols) in can definition - closes #8
61 * support custom objects (usually symbols) in can definition - see issue #8
62
f7480d1f »
2009-12-13 releasing gem v1.0.0 (backwards incompatible, see changelog)
63
52649a8d »
2009-11-17 releasing gem 0.2.0 NOT BACKWARDS COMPATABLE, SEE CHANGELOG
64 0.2.0 (Nov 17, 2009)
65
15a01a57 »
2009-11-17 fixing behavior of load_and_authorize_resource for namespaced control…
66 * fix behavior of load_and_authorize_resource for namespaced controllers - see issue #3
67
766fe86a »
2009-11-17 support arrays being passed to 'can' to specify multiple actions or c…
68 * support arrays being passed to "can" to specify multiple actions or classes - see issue #2
69
0f49b547 »
2009-11-17 adding 'cannot?' method which performs opposite check of 'can?' - clo…
70 * adding "cannot?" method to ability, controller, and view which is inverse of "can?" - see issue #1
71
1edf5831 »
2009-11-17 BACKWARDS INCOMPATIBLE: use Ability#initialize instead of 'prepare' t…
72 * BACKWARDS INCOMPATIBLE: use Ability#initialize instead of 'prepare' to set up abilities - see issue #4
73
52649a8d »
2009-11-17 releasing gem 0.2.0 NOT BACKWARDS COMPATABLE, SEE CHANGELOG
74
75 0.1.0 (Nov 16, 2009)
28eaf1bc »
2009-11-16 releasing gem v0.1.0
76
77 * initial release
Something went wrong with that request. Please try again.